I was going through the ordering process for broadband and EE TV. I got to the credit check page and stopped. A credit check is not a problem, but as it is a hard check, I do not want to be checked unnecessarily, if they are not going to offer a choice of installation dates further on. My current provider package ends on 1st July, so do not want the takeover immediately, but also would like to take advantage of the current offer. Does anyone know if once you have passed the credit check you get a takeover date option? (FTTP to FTTP on BT backhaul). It would make more sense to me to credit check the applicant as a final stage of the process rather than mid- way, as if I don't like the options presented afterwards, I would have to apply to another who may do the same again, etc, etc.
